On fast vanishing ideals and comparison property of central sequences
Xuanlong Fu   (Tongji University)
14:00-15:00, November 25, 2024   Science Building A503
Abstract:
Let A be a simple separable non-elementary unital stably finite nuclear C*-algebra with strict comparison. One of Kirchbergs result showed that central sequence algebra of A is
non-simple. We show that every two nonzero ideals of the central sequence algebra of A contain a common fast vanishing ideal. As a consequence, we show that the central sequence algebra of A is prime. We also discuss the tracial version of related concepts. This is based on a joint work with I. Farah, F. Perera, H. Thiel, and E. Vilalta.
